Good News Everyone!

The KAF has requested your Experimental Designs for a craft. They offer a handsome sum for the completion of the task. Of course there are caveats, so lets dig on in.

  1. In wanting the best bang for the buck, they have requested one vehicle that can split into two and recombine when the mission is complete
  2. Both craft must be maneuverable by two separate pilots
  3. The craft should have the ability to loiter for long amounts of time. A chopper or VTOL jet (with long VTOL times capable) are preferred
  4. The craft should be armed and able to attack and defend

To prove your vehicles worthiness the following test must be completed

  1. Lift off from the Runway while connected and stabilize your flight
  2. Fly to the rocket launchpad and land the craft
  3. Separate the aircraft after landing and fly them simultaneously to the VAB chopper pad
  4. Land both craft at the VAB landing pad (both aircraft must be airborne at the same time)
  5. Reconnect the aircraft while on the chopper pad on top of the VAB
  6. Lift the connected crafts back up and stabilize the craft
  7. Fly back to the Runway and land safely. No part of the craft may be destroyed

To prove you completed the deed, the KAF has requested:

  • Video of all the tasks being completed
  • In place of the video, capture images of your accomplishments on each segment and share them out
  • The KAF has requested the designs to be unique and edgy. Jeb laughed maniacally and the general approved. What would Jeb Build (WWJB)?

Rules

  • All mods are accepted except hover scripts and mods that maintain flight and heading (IE: Mechjeb, KOS)
  • No mods permitted that automate the following of aircraft
  • Both aircraft must be piloted buy one human and Kerbal copilot
  • No DMP permitted

Scoring with be based on the following, all providing 10 points. The max of 55 points is still possible with bonus points

  1. Design - Does the craft separate and combine as KAF requested?
  2. Stability - Is the craft stable? Did it fly and land without damage to itself of the buildings
  3. Landing - The craft should be able to land at all the target zones quickly and safely
  4. Speed - The craft should be fast connected and separate. This is a time trial as well. All tasks must be completed in as short a time as possible
  5. Air Worthiness - Were both crafts piloted at the same time? Bonus 5 points for crafts that land simultaneously when disconnected
